Transaction 05df2195ef8439d29a6277f99836a6abee31454c25108a072201ec86d153261f

1 Input
2 Outputs
  • 05df2195ef8439d29a6277f99836a6abee31454c25108a072201ec86d153261f:0
  • value  143383884
    address  bc1qz90v2tam25ratakjrjadasarygfmnez8nkwwau
  • 05df2195ef8439d29a6277f99836a6abee31454c25108a072201ec86d153261f:1
  • value  108423514
    address  3JWvaRzuftEw593RxGirHwpBEhjHaZDe56